• Fruit and vegetables: clean thoroughly
(eliminate the soil) and place in a special
drawer (vegetable drawer).
• It is advisable not to keep the exotic fruits
like bananas, mangos, papayas etc. in the
refrigerator.
• Vegetables like tomatoes, potatoes,
onions, and garlic should not be kept in
the refrigerator.
7. CARE AND CLEANING
WARNING!
Refer to Safety chapters.
7.1 General warnings
CAUTION!
Unplug the appliance before carrying out
any maintenance operation.
This appliance contains hydrocarbons in
its cooling unit; maintenance and
recharging must therefore only be carried
out by authorized technicians.
The accessories and parts of the
appliance are not suitable for washing in
a dishwasher.
7.2 Cleaning the interior
Before using the appliance for the first time,
the interior and all internal accessories should
be washed with lukewarm water and some
neutral detergent to remove the typical smell
of a brand-new product, then dried
thoroughly.
CAUTION!
Do not use detergents, abrasive
powders, chlorine or oil-based cleaners
as they will damage the finish.

7.3 Periodic cleaning
CAUTION!
Do not pull, move or damage any pipes
and/or cables inside the appliance.
CAUTION!
Do not damage the cooling system.
CAUTION!
When moving the cabinet, lift by the front
edge to avoid scratching the floor.
Clean the equipment regularly:
1. Clean the inside and accessories with
lukewarm water and some neutral
detergent.
2. Regularly check the door seals and wipe
them clean to ensure they are clean and
free from debris.
3. Rinse and dry thoroughly.
